St. Michael Academy COVID-19 Contingency Plan

This information is created with guidance from the Diocese of Fort Worth. This plan is publicly posted in accordance with Diocesan policy. 

People with COVID-19 have had a wide range of symptoms reported, ranging from mild to severe. Symptoms may appear 2-14 days after exposure, and the most common symptoms are :  Cough, chills, shortness of breath, loss of taste or smell, shaking or shivering, muscle pain, headache, sore throat, diarrhea, vomiting and fever. 

Requirements for ALL Academy teachers, staff, parents, and students: 

  • Anyone coming onto campus is required to self screen for COVID-19 symptoms daily.
  • All individuals must either wash hands or use hand sanitizer prior to entering the Academy building. 
  • All are required to report to the school if they have come into close contact with an individual who is lab-confirmed to have COVID-19, or if they themselves have COVID-19 symptoms. 
  • All individuals who have had close contact with someone who is lab-confirmed to have COVID-19, or is suspected to have COVID-19, should stay at home and quarantine through the 14-day incubation period. 
  • Anyone who is lab-confirmed to have COVID-19, or who experienced the symptoms of COVID-19, is required to stay home throughout the infection period, and may not return to campus until all three of the following conditions are met: 
    1. At least 3 days have passed since resolution of fever without the use of fever-reducing medications.
    2. The individual has improvement of symptoms.
    3. At least 10 days has passed since the initial onset of symptoms. 

Facility Requirements:

  • Facility will have temperature checks daily.
  • Teachers will instruct students in proper hand-washing techniques.
  • Teachers will supervise hand-washing at least twice daily. 
  • Teachers will disinfect high-touch surfaces regularly throughout the day. 
  • Weather permitting students will go outside daily.
  • Teachers will not pool supplies, each student will have their own supplies and supply box.
  • Teachers will mask all day. 

Parent/Student Expectations:

  • Students will have temperature checks at the door.
  • Parents will be asked to mask at drop-off and pick-up.
  • Visitors and Parents will not be permitted in the Academy wing. 

School Expectations:

  • The school will notify Tarrant County Health Department of any lab-confirmed cases of COVID-19 amongst staff or students.
  • Classroom high-touch surfaces will be disinfected daily.
  • The school will separate any student showing symptoms until they can be picked-up by a parent/guardian.
  • Students and teacher will be separated into classes, and every effort will be made to keep these students separate from one another.
